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
884 082 9042
0851228 07376998973
0851228 07376998973
57986 3607226 26 344868
All about undefined
Interested in learning more?
0851228 07376998973
57986 3607226 26 344868
See more
030291526 1387640
82 63222675 5407
See more
20709 7278985898
44854 7800030563 4259204233 06 6579392776
See more